    Default Exhaust soot on cement

    Never had this issue pre-turbo, but after putting the turbo on with a dynomax race bullet and a turn down after,, the car leaves a black soot exhaust on the cement. The wife is getting pist at me, that I'm "ruining" the driveway. It seems like it happens more when the car is cold and first starting up. So when I pull the car out of the garage, it leaves a trail behind me for the first 10 feet or so.

    Is this just a by product that will never go away due to the turn down? Could this be corrected if I changed the turndown, to say a 45 degree angle to the left or right? It's a single exhaust system.
